Victoria Racing Club is celebrating the evolution of this year’s Melbourne Cup Carnival in a campaign via Thinkerbell.
The work appeals directly to the individuals that make up the vibrant Flemington crowd — from the ‘Show Ponies’, to the ‘Work Horses’, and the spirited ‘Wild Horses’ — celebrating that there’s truly something for everyone at this year’s Carnival.
“The Melbourne Cup Carnival brings world-class sport and culture together, placing Melbourne firmly on the global stage,” said Victoria Racing Club chief marketing officer Nikki Clarkson.
“‘Fancy a Gallop?’ is an open invitation to racing fans, fashion lovers and major-event goers alike to experience the unrivalled racing, entertainment and atmosphere of Melbourne Cup Carnival week.
“We’re thrilled with how the campaign captures the breadth of experiences on offer, while reflecting the elevated experience our guests can expect at Flemington this year.”
The integrated invitation rolls out across TV, digital, OOH and social.
"Visually, we wanted to bridge the world of editorial high fashion with the uninhibited energy of Melbourne Cup Carnival Week,” said Thinkerbell chief tinker, Tom Wenborn.
“The film creates a world that feels dreamlike yet grounded in Melbourne’s distinct creative and sporting spirit."
